The "Error Establishing a Database Connection" error message is one of the most common problems encountered when using WordPress. It usually occurs when WordPress can't connect to your website's database. Fortunately, there are several ways to solve this problem.
Here's a complete guide to why this error occurs and how to resolve it:
Why does this error appear?
There are several reasons why this error may occur:
- Incorrect database connection information : This can happen when you've recently migrated your website to a new hosting provider, or when you've changed the database connection information.
- The database is corrupted: Your website's database may be corrupted, preventing WordPress from connecting to it.
- Server problems: The server on which your website is hosted may be experiencing overload or maintenance problems, preventing WordPress from connecting to the database.
How can we solve this problem?
Here are some steps you can take to solve the problem:
- Check the database connection information: Make sure that the database connection information in the wp-config.php are correct.
- Use the database repair tool: Use WordPress' built-in database repair tool to check and repair database errors.
- Contact your host: If you've tried the above steps and the problem persists, it may be caused by a server problem. Contact your web host for assistance.
In short, the error message " Error Establishing a Database Connection" is one of the most common problems encountered when using WordPress. It can be caused by incorrect login details, a corrupted database or server problems. It's important to understand the causes of this error so you can resolve it effectively. We recommend checking your database connection information, using WordPress' built-in database repair tool and contacting your hosting provider if necessary. It's important to note that this error can cause significant problems for your website, so it's essential to resolve it quickly to avoid further damage. It's also important to back up your website regularly so that you can restore it in the event of a problem.
If you have followed this guide and the problem still persists, please contact us. contact as soon as possible to regain access to your website.